Wadephul warns Hamas is rearming while rejecting Israel sanctions as US‑Iran hostilities flare

Executive summary: Wadephul warned that Hamas is rearming and opposed new sanctions on Israel amid fresh US‑Iran military exchanges in the Gulf region. The warning signals heightened regional instability that could threaten shipping lanes, raise defense expenditures, and test the EU’s unity on Israel‑related sanctions.

Who is involved: Key actors are German parliamentarian Wadephul, Hamas leadership, the Israeli government, and the United States and Iranian armed forces.

Likely next: Expect further statements from Berlin, a potential EU debate on sanctions policy, and continued tit‑for‑tat strikes in the Strait of Hormus.

On July 18 2026, German MP Wadephul stated that Hamas is rebuilding its arsenal and argued against imposing new sanctions on Israel. His remarks came as the United States and Iran reported additional reciprocal strikes in the Gulf, including an attack on a merchant vessel off Yemen. The comments highlight the link between regional military escalation and European debates over Middle East policy.
